Output 7a8d5adb56d11861e4a67340f4c1fab9e317ffde603f2493bff93e264af2ed9c:1

value
20340852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e49d03bf0335d51eae9208c638806685219c2dff OP_EQUAL
address
3NXp5rCY7EMK7y15M2p7YTRaMtVfCrZ8tB
transaction
7a8d5adb56d11861e4a67340f4c1fab9e317ffde603f2493bff93e264af2ed9c
spent
true